Ingredients

The following ingredients have 4 Servings
  • 5 onions
  • 3 cloves of garlic
  • 4 cups beef stock/broth
  • 1 1/2 tbsp flour
  • 30 g butter ((1/8 cup))
  • 1 tbsp olive oil
  • 1 tsp sugar
  • 1/2 tsp salt
  • 1/4 tsp black pepper
  • 8 slices of baguette bread
  • 1/2 cup grated cheese

Instruction

  • Peel and slice the onions thinly.
  • Melt the butter in a large pan, then add the oil.
  • In goes the sliced onion.
  • Sprinkle over the salt and sugar, place the lid on, and leave to cook on a low heat for 20 minutes, stirring occasionally.
  • Peel and chop the garlic, and add it to the onion.
  • Continue to cook the onions and garlic without a lid until you get a deep golden brown (but not burnt) colour.
  • Add the flour, give it a stir, then pour in the beef stock.
  • Place the lid back on, and cook for a further 20 minutes. If you feel that the soup is too thick, add more broth.
  • Arrange the baguette slices on a roasting tray, divide the grated cheese evenly, then grill/bake until the cheese is melted.
  • Serve the soup hot with the cheesy baguette slices and optionally, with chopped spring onions.
